When the news of Zhao Dejun's surrender came, Mi Qiong, Dong Wenqi's confidant, immediately launched a mutiny, expelled Li Yanqi, the deputy envoy of Jiedu, killed the commander-in-chief Hu Zhang, took control of Zhenzhou, and then led troops to raid Dong Wenqi's home and raided it. The whole family was slaughtered, a big hole was dug and they were hastily buried, and the money Dong Wenqi had accumulated over the years was taken for himself. Then he reported to Shi Jingtang's new court, saying that the army had rebelled and Dong Wenqi's family had been killed. I had taken control of the situation and restored order in the town. Please appoint me as the governor of the town to suppress the ground.

According to historical records, Mi Qiong claimed to be the queen.

How much money did Mi Qiong occupy from Dong Wenqi? The specific number cannot be verified. Historical records only say that it is an astronomical figure. Dong Wenqi was "corrupt and violent during his tenure and accumulated tens of thousands of dollars", which means that he probably accumulated several small goals.

This huge sum of money should be the most famous sum of money in Chinese history, because they seem to be subject to some kind of curse. Anyone who covets this money and owns it will not end well. Starting from Dong Wenqi, it killed five owners in a row. The whereabouts of this money and these five unlucky guys will be revealed later.

In the second year of Tianfu (937), Shi Jingtang appointed Mi Qiong as the defense envoy of Qizhou (now Jinan City, Shandong Province), and An Chongrong as the military governor of Zhenzhou Chengde Army. Regarding An Chongrong, there will be a long description in the following article, so we will skip it for now and just talk about Mi Qiong and Fan Yanguang.

Shi Jingtang sent people to Zhenzhou to analyze the pros and cons for Mi Qiong, and persuaded him to obey the organizational orders and go to Qizhou to take up his post. In the past, Shi Jingtang spoke earnestly and sincerely, and in the later, An Chongrong led the army to "convince people with reason." Mi Qiong had no choice but to accept the arrangement of moving the town and went to Qizhou obediently.

The most convenient route from Zhenzhou to Qizhou is to go south from Zhenzhou and via Weibo. This was also the choice of Hedong forces when they went south to aid "Yan Yun Er Zhu" many times. Now, Mi Qiong also wants to "take advantage of Weibo". The person in charge of Weibo is none other than Fan Yanguang.

During the Hedong War, Fan Yanguang, the governor of Wei Bo, was ordered by Li Congke to lead his troops to support him. He and Zhao Dejun were at odds with each other. Then Zhao Dejun and his son were defeated. Fan Yanguang could not stand alone, so he hurriedly returned to the Weizhou base camp to watch the development of the situation.

It should be noted that Fan Yanguang did not surrender to the Khitan at this time, nor did he go to Luoyang King Qin to rescue him. Between Shi Jingtang and Li Congke, he also chose to wait and see. It's just that he is not strong enough to compete with Shi Jingtang and Zhao Dejun, nor is he strong enough to be a traitor, so he chooses the safest strategy: to keep Wei Bo and separate Wei Bo.

The Khitan never dared to cross the Taihang Mountains, and after a brief rest in Luzhou, they returned to the northern grasslands. However, Li Congke, who was at the end of his rope, chose to self-immolate and die for his country. Shi Jingtang took over Luoyang, changed the country to Ding, and changed the name of the country to the Jin Dynasty.

Fan Yanguang is still hesitant, because he is not only the only remaining leader of the "powerful faction" in the previous dynasty, but he is also related to Li Congke. Li Congke's prince Li Chongmei married Fan Yanguang's daughter.

Fan Yanguang carefully analyzed the situation at home and abroad, repeatedly compared the strengths of the three parties (the Central Committee, Wei Bo, and Khitan), and after repeated war games, he finally came to a conclusion: It is better to bow to Shi Jingtang and Xu Tu to plan later.

Therefore, after other vassal towns in the world had submitted their seals to Luoyang, declaring their allegiance, Wei Bo and Fan Yanguang's congratulatory petition came belatedly (later the princes arrived).

At this time, the monarch and his ministers had a tacit understanding of each other's suspicions. In order to show his trust, Shi Jingtang made Fan Yanguang the Duke of Qin, and granted him a real title, to appease his heart.

At this time, Fan Yanguang is no longer the original Fan Yanguang.

There was a "master" named Zhang Sheng next to Fan Yanguang, who was deeply favored. The reason is that when Fan Yanguang was still a little-known low-level military academy, Zhang Sheng gave him a face and then declared that he would be rich in the future. Fan Yanguang was convinced of this, so he took Zhang Sheng with him and waited on him carefully. As he rose through the ranks, he reached the level of general and prime minister, and even became in-laws with the emperor. Then he remembered Zhang Sheng's story. prediction, so I believed even more in this "Lu Yongzhi" master.

On a certain day of a certain year, Fan Yanguang told Zhang Sheng that he had a strange dream and couldn't figure out what it was about, so he asked Zhang Banxian to interpret the dream.

According to Fan Yanguang, he dreamed that a snake penetrated into his belly from his navel. When the snake was halfway through, he grabbed its tail and pulled it out. What was this sign?

Zhang Sheng quickly congratulated him, saying that the snake represents the dragon. If a snake enters the belly, it certainly means that you will become the emperor!

According to historical records, "Yanguang naturally had the intention of stealing"; "therefore he had quite different ambitions".

It happened that Mi Qiong launched a mutiny in Zhenzhou and claimed that Zhenzhou became the German army to stay behind. In Fan Yanguang's view, this was an excellent opportunity to form an alliance, because at this time Mi Qiong was bound to please his neighbors and obtain everyone's recommendation in order to force the court to recognize its control over Zhenzhou. If you send him an olive branch at this time, he will definitely be moved and thank God.

Therefore, Fan Yanguang took the initiative to express his goodwill to Mi Qiong, saying that as a powerful leader with prestige, qualifications, a strong voice in the court, territory, and an army, as your friendly neighbor, he is willing to win over you. Bundle. As for the conditions, it is to form a secret small group to establish a "Daheshuo Co-Prosperity Sphere" with Heshuo as the core.

The Heshuo area has a unique geographical environment, with the majestic Taihang Mountains to the west, the rapid Yellow River to the south, the Bohai Bay to the east, and the Great Wall of Mountains to the north, with only a small opening at Yuguan in the northeast. The gap borders Saibei grassland. Therefore, after the mid-Tang Dynasty, the central court lost control of the Heshuo area.

The biggest dream of the regional strongmen in Hebei, such as Liu Rengong and Liu Shouguang, is to unify Hebei and revive the glory of Heshuo.

Now, Fan Yanguang also proposed this strategic blueprint to Mi Qiong.

I thought that Mi Qiong, a new upstart in the feudal circle, would rush to hug him. Contrary to Fan Yanguang's expectation, Mi Qiong was unmoved and accepted Fan Yanguang's letters, but replied to all of them without saying he agreed. , and don’t say anything against it.

Fan Yanguang was angry and frightened, and the secret letter was ironclad evidence of his rebellion! What does Mi Qiong want to do?

Without the recommendation of a big boss like Fan Yanguang, Shi Jingtang easily rejected Mi Qiong's request to stay as a queen, appointed him as Qizhou Defense Envoy, sent General An Chongrong to take over, and also requested the Khitan Youzhou Jiedu Envoy Zhao Siwen sent troops to assist.

Under military threat, Mi Qiong accepted the appointment, and then packed up all the family property and took it away. This gold and silver treasure was Dong Wenqi's cursed money.

Fan Yanguang secretly sent elite cavalry to ambush near the border. When Mi Qiong's convoy passed by, the ambush troops came out, killed Mi Qiong and silenced him. He took all the cursed gold and silver treasure as his own, and then went to the imperial court to say that it was When the patrol was arresting a bandit, they mistakenly thought Mi Qiong who happened to be passing by was a bandit and killed him. It was really a misunderstanding. Please forgive me.
